1. Understanding Visa Options
Before your move, confirm which visa applies to your purpose of stay in France. Common pathways include:
- Long-Stay Visa (Visa de long séjour) – required for stays over 90 days, whether for work, study, or family reasons.
- Student Visa – for individuals pursuing education in France.
- Work Visa – for employees with contracts or transfers to French offices.
- Family Reunification Visa – for spouses, children, or dependents of French residents or citizens.
Requirements can change, so it’s best to check the France Visas official website or consult a professional advisor before applying.
2. Preparing Your Shipment and Customs Clearance
Moving household goods across borders requires preparation. A few tips include:
- Reduce shipment size – donate, sell, or store items you don’t need immediately to save on costs.
- Choose the right freight option – sea freight is more affordable for large consignments, while air freight is better for smaller, urgent shipments.
- Customs documentation – France enforces strict rules on restricted items such as food, plants, alcohol, and electronics. Having complete paperwork avoids delays.
- Transit insurance – protects your possessions during shipping.

3. Living in France: Cities and Lifestyle
France provides a unique lifestyle experience, with each city offering different benefits:
- Paris – global capital for fashion, culture, and business, but with higher living costs.
- Lyon – renowned for food, culture, and a growing technology sector.
- Marseille – Mediterranean port city with warm weather and diverse communities.
- Toulouse – a hub for aerospace, research, and higher education, popular with students and professionals alike.
Healthcare in France is highly regarded, and expatriates can access both public and private services. Families relocating with children should research school enrolment early, especially in major cities where places at international schools are limited.

What is the cost of moving from Singapore to France?
Relocation costs vary by shipment size and service level. A one-bedroom apartment (about 500–700 sq ft) typically ranges from SGD 4,200 – 6,200, while a three-bedroom condo (1000–1500 sq ft) may range from SGD 7,200 – 9,800.
How long does international shipping take?
Sea freight from Singapore to France usually takes around 7–9 weeks. Air freight is quicker (1–2 weeks), though it is more expensive.
Can I relocate pets to France?
Yes, pets can be brought into France, provided they meet EU entry requirements. They generally need a microchip, valid rabies vaccination, and an official veterinary certificate.
Which items are restricted or prohibited?
Prohibited or restricted items include fresh produce, plants, untreated wood, firearms, and counterfeit goods. Your relocation specialist will guide you on what not to pack.
When is the most cost-effective time to move?
The low season (September to December) is often the most affordable time for international relocations, as shipping demand is lighter. Booking early secures better rates and schedules.
